What’s degree of element (LOD)?

Stage of element (LOD) refers back to the degree of complexity in a 3D-generated mannequin and is primarily utilized in real-time rendering for video video games and interactive instruments. It helps cut back the quantity of element by simplifying polygons and textures as they get additional away from the digicam.

LOD helps to handle the computational necessities of rendering advanced scenes (basically decreasing the file dimension/quantity of information of the 3D mannequin), permitting for smoother and extra environment friendly efficiency whereas preserving visible high quality.

A 3D modeler will decide what degree of element their asset requires based mostly on how shut it will likely be to digicam, in addition to what angles it will likely be seen from and its pace on display screen. For instance, when viewing an object from far-off, solely fundamental options similar to shade and geometry could should be seen. Usually, the nearer to digicam, the extra degree of element (floor particulars, textures, shadows, and many others. ) will likely be required. 

Stage of element will be achieved by automated processes constructed into related software program or achieved manually, usually by technical artists after the preliminary mannequin is full.

Which software program do you’ll want to create LOD fashions?

Listed below are three software program packages utilized in 3D modeling for creating LOD fashions: 

Unreal Engine

Unreal Engine has the built-in performance to mechanically create LODs out of the textures you employ, which saves loads of time. Earlier than utilizing their automated LODs, arrange and outline your LOD teams within the settings menu first. For higher flexibility, you may manually set your LODs based mostly on LOD group presets (LOD0, LOD1, LOD2, and many others.).

Maya

With Maya, you may create a number of variations of characters and objects to be positioned in your scene based mostly on particular threshold values. This may be set by the group’s distance to the digicam or a share of the display screen top. 

Houdini

Houdini may also be used to mechanically generate a number of LODS utilizing the PolyReduce SOP. These variants are based mostly on the item’s distance from the digicam (the viewer).

Different 3D modeling methods that may assist preserve a top quality degree of element

There are different modeling and texturing methods utilized by 3D modelers—and generally texture and look-development artists—that may additionally assist to make an asset ‘lighter’ (simpler to load, render, and work with in a 3D scene) whereas nonetheless sustaining, and even bettering, a excessive customary of visible constancy. These embrace:

Bump mapping

Bump mapping is a texture mapping method that simulates small-scale bumps, wrinkles, ridges, and different floor irregularities by altering the floor normals of a mesh however with out really altering the geometry. It’s achieved by modifying the sunshine reflections of an object’s floor by noise sample data that mimics an object’s actual depressions or bumps.

Bump maps are helpful for every type of 3D fashions — from rocks, wooden, and concrete surfaces to cloth and different natural supplies, including a finer degree of element with out the extra polygons or reminiscence constraints.

Retopology

Retopology is a course of in a 3D modeling manufacturing pipeline the place a high-resolution mesh is reworked into a brand new, lighter mesh with a decrease vertex depend whereas preserving the general form and options of the unique mesh. This helps to make a 3D mannequin simpler to control, animate, and render, in addition to to scale back the quantity of reminiscence and processing energy required to work with the mannequin.

Retopology is an important step in creating 3D fashions for animation, video games, and different interactive media.

Texture baking

Texture baking permits you to generate 2D texture maps from a 3D mannequin’s excessive polygon depend and is a method used notably in video video games. This course of generates textures which might be utilized to the decrease polygon depend mannequin, representing the element and look of the excessive polygon mannequin. Baking takes under consideration the lighting, shadows, and different floor particulars of the excessive polygon mannequin and transfers them onto the feel maps. These texture maps are then utilized to the decrease polygon depend mannequin to present it a extra detailed and sensible look.

Texture baking helps to optimize sport efficiency and cut back the necessity for high-end {hardware} by decreasing the variety of polygons that should be processed throughout runtime.

Displacement map baking

Displacement map baking is the method of rendering a 3D mannequin’s floor element right into a 2D picture map that can be utilized to drive the peak and depth of the mannequin’s floor. A displacement map is normally generated from excessive polygon depend 3D fashions after which utilized to a decrease polygon depend model of the identical mannequin.

Displacement map baking permits for the retention of a excessive degree of element within the closing mannequin whereas decreasing the computational price of rendering and animating the extra advanced excessive polygon depend mannequin.
